Library Director Tara Engel told the council the library held 10 events in November serving children and adults, added five new patrons, and saw decreased physical circulation while Libby e-book usage remained steady. Engel said the library surplus from replaced computers was directed into more technology and that programming will continue, including a painting tutorial.
Engel announced a community book sale scheduled for Dec. 22–31 with a free-will donation and that 48 books have already been wrapped for the community tree. The library report was submitted as a department head communication and no funding requests or motions were recorded in the minutes related to the library item.
